Abstract :
IPS is crucial for Internet community. Especially, it is true for mobile computing due to its diversity. Since IPS has been developed in the form of software, it has problems of CPU resources, processing speed, and failure risk due to interference with applications. Thus, they cannot be installed in mobile platforms. In order to overcome the shortcoming of software IPS, we have so far exploited a hardware-and host-based IPS or H-HIPS. We focus in this paper the implementation of Winny packets detection unit in H-HIPS considering its importance. Although Winny is a useful file exchanging software, it is also a cause of information leakage. This is serious in view of especially corporation, government, and academic. Firstly, we exploit a detection algorithm. Then, it is implemented in FPGA. This is compared with regular software IPS. Although FPGA is slower than PC used in running IPS, it is 300 times higher.
